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Bump socket.io-client from 2.3.1 to 4.8.1 #216

Open
wants to merge 834 commits into
base: main
Choose a base branch
from

Conversation

dependabot[bot]
Copy link

@dependabot dependabot bot commented on behalf of github Nov 5, 2024

Bumps socket.io-client from 2.3.1 to 4.8.1.

Release notes

Sourced from socket.io-client's releases.

[email protected]

Bug Fixes

  • bundle: do not mangle the "_placeholder" attribute (ca9e994)

Dependencies

[email protected]

Features

Custom transport implementations

The transports option now accepts an array of transport implementations:

import { io } from "socket.io-client";
import { XHR, WebSocket } from "engine.io-client";
const socket = io({
transports: [XHR, WebSocket]
});

Here is the list of provided implementations:

Transport Description
Fetch HTTP long-polling based on the built-in fetch() method.
NodeXHR HTTP long-polling based on the XMLHttpRequest object provided by the xmlhttprequest-ssl package.
XHR HTTP long-polling based on the built-in XMLHttpRequest object.
NodeWebSocket WebSocket transport based on the WebSocket object provided by the ws package.
WebSocket WebSocket transport based on the built-in WebSocket object.
WebTransport WebTransport transport based on the built-in WebTransport object.

Usage:

Transport browser Node.js Deno Bun
Fetch ✅ (1)
NodeXHR
XHR
NodeWebSocket
WebSocket ✅ (2)
WebTransport

(1) since v18.0.0

... (truncated)

Commits

Dependabot compatibility score

Dependabot will resolve any conflicts with this PR as long as you don't alter it yourself. You can also trigger a rebase manually by commenting @dependabot rebase.


Dependabot commands and options

You can trigger Dependabot actions by commenting on this PR:

  • @dependabot rebase will rebase this PR
  • @dependabot recreate will recreate this PR, overwriting any edits that have been made to it
  • @dependabot merge will merge this PR after your CI passes on it
  • @dependabot squash and merge will squash and merge this PR after your CI passes on it
  • @dependabot cancel merge will cancel a previously requested merge and block automerging
  • @dependabot reopen will reopen this PR if it is closed
  • @dependabot close will close this PR and stop Dependabot recreating it. You can achieve the same result by closing it manually
  • @dependabot show <dependency name> ignore conditions will show all of the ignore conditions of the specified dependency
  • @dependabot ignore this major version will close this PR and stop Dependabot creating any more for this major version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this minor version will close this PR and stop Dependabot creating any more for this minor version (unless you reopen the PR or upgrade to it yourself)
  • @dependabot ignore this dependency will close this PR and stop Dependabot creating any more for this dependency (unless you reopen the PR or upgrade to it yourself)

hobinjk-ptc and others added 30 commits July 20, 2023 09:35
Relative paths are more compatible across different hosting solutions
…osition, using a menu bar item. needs to swap to 2d video when you get closer, and be able to swap between different videos instead of just picking first one
…rget.js module. Works with CameraVis and VideoPlaybacks. First person follow key not working.
… distance events instead. properly toggle between multiple video playbacks while maintaining correct shader mode and distance
…the chest joint instead of directly at the neck joint
…n the userinterface, as thats the only part of the old CameraFollowTarget file that the userinterface needs
Refactors camera following into cameraFollowCoordinator; follow videos and analytics; new menu structure
added pointer-events: none to camera prompt styles
add fly mode keyboard shortcut to Camera menu
benptc and others added 25 commits July 12, 2024 13:17
adds Download World Object button to developer menu, for convenience
Camera perspective memory bar – UI for saving/loading camera positions
camera rotations interacts properly with full2d windows
Locks the orbit target during rotation to prevent jumps caused by a n…
Fixes jumping camera during orbit due to last x,y being reset or outd…
remove AI Assist from MenuBar; add it in spatial-ai-addon if connection successful
VirtualCamera only applies matrix from lockOnMode if it changes
…r user; adds a button to click in additon to pressing escape key
Preserves your current camera position when you stop following another user
adds cursor:pointer css to stop following button when following another avatar
Bumps [socket.io-client](https://github.com/socketio/socket.io) from 2.3.1 to 4.8.1.
- [Release notes](https://github.com/socketio/socket.io/releases)
- [Changelog](https://github.com/socketio/socket.io/blob/main/CHANGELOG.md)
- [Commits](https://github.com/socketio/socket.io/commits/[email protected])

---
updated-dependencies:
- dependency-name: socket.io-client
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<[email protected]>
@dependabot dependabot bot added the dependencies Pull requests that update a dependency file label Nov 5, 2024
@hobinjk-ptc hobinjk-ptc force-pushed the dependabot/npm_and_yarn/socket.io-client-4.8.1 branch from b3eecd2 to 815a386 Compare November 8, 2024 00:56
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
dependencies Pull requests that update a dependency file
Projects
None yet
Development

Successfully merging this pull request may close these issues.

6 participants